Frequently Asked Questions

What is the average Teachers and Instructors, All Other salary in Vermont?

The mean teachers and instructors, all other salary in Vermont is $55,610 per year. The median (middle) salary is $51,930 per year. Source: BLS OEWS 2024.

What is the starting salary for a Teachers and Instructors, All Other in Vermont?

Entry-level teachers and instructors, all others (10th percentile) in Vermont typically earn around $36,520 per year. Workers at the 25th percentile earn approximately $50,560 per year.

What is the highest Teachers and Instructors, All Other salary in Vermont?

Top earners (90th percentile) in this occupation in Vermont make approximately $66,010 per year. Those in the 75th percentile earn around $56,560 per year.

How does the Vermont Teachers and Instructors, All Other salary compare to the national average?

The median teachers and instructors, all other salary in Vermont is $51,930, which is -20% below national average of $64,690.
